@GameAgentET (OGiH) and The Six-Button Samurai observe another summer without a massive, central traditional media gathering ala E3, but no less festooned with a variety of gaming news pertaining to the console realm. Is this end-of-days anarchy, or something better? Regardless of that argument, our cross-Pacific heroes chatter excitedly about the ever-more promising Street Fighter VI, whether or not we're getting a proper Nintendo Direct in June, and about the less-than-ideal arrival of a retro compilation they had previously been excited for. All this, and a extra-extra large slice of impressions from TMNT: Shredder's Revenge, which is fresh out of the oven and has the critics crying COWABUNGA with some of the best scores of the year.
